Commit graph

20374 commits

Author SHA1 Message Date
Kijin Sung
a4e9eb4a00 Add option to limit the maximum thread depth of comments 2024-10-09 16:45:36 +09:00
Kijin Sung
81d9f46098 Move help text below consultation checkbox 2024-10-09 16:18:45 +09:00
Kijin Sung
1a489a3f1c Add option to restrict excessively large data: URLs in inline images, enabled by default, 64KB by default 2024-10-09 16:13:17 +09:00
Kijin Sung
44608bbe90 Fix incorrect encoding of filenames with single quotes 2024-10-09 15:37:22 +09:00
Kijin Sung
0a92627c8a Show/hide vote and history buttons according to board settings #2399 2024-10-09 14:28:58 +09:00
Kijin Sung
559239dee0 Add board features class #2399 2024-10-09 14:27:16 +09:00
Kijin Sung
102df52ef4 Remove file upload type from member extra vars 2024-10-09 11:54:32 +09:00
Kijin Sung
a6d9f84147 Fix minor issues with backward compatibility 2024-10-09 11:50:38 +09:00
Kijin Sung
0a4216fa3f Preserve options of all extra var types 2024-10-09 11:39:24 +09:00
Kijin Sung
3ffeb63afb Enforce allowed filesize and type in extra var upload form 2024-10-09 11:36:14 +09:00
Kijin Sung
7fe2203cbd Change file delete checkbox to button 2024-10-09 02:46:48 +09:00
Kijin Sung
453f83db7d Fix error message when leaving current file unchanged in extra vars 2024-10-09 02:36:28 +09:00
Kijin Sung
65d68eec6d Fix incorrect download URL for files attached to extra vars 2024-10-09 02:12:19 +09:00
Kijin Sung
b0f582a4da Show proper link in admin list for files uploaded to extra vars 2024-10-09 01:59:11 +09:00
Kijin Sung
52c573fdba Skip extra var validation if manually inserted/updated 2024-10-09 01:47:21 +09:00
Kijin Sung
d0f0d7205d Improve backward compatibility with legacy |@| encoding 2024-10-09 00:34:20 +09:00
Kijin Sung
460736c04d Prepare forward compatibility for JSON-encoded extra vars 2024-10-09 00:28:59 +09:00
Kijin Sung
0398b64350 Display uploaded file name and link in extra vars section 2024-10-09 00:07:48 +09:00
Kijin Sung
50274a7f9b Support file upload in extra vars 2024-10-09 00:03:16 +09:00
Kijin Sung
d45c116c56 Patch exec_json() and related functions to support file uploads 2024-10-08 23:25:03 +09:00
Kijin Sung
0a625662f7 Add file upload type of extra vars 2024-10-08 23:15:45 +09:00
Kijin Sung
373c563469 Fix #1467 show default value for url and email extra vars 2024-10-08 22:29:04 +09:00
Kijin Sung
1a05fc97ae Fix #1631 add number type to extra vars 2024-10-08 22:26:27 +09:00
Kijin Sung
3de4f786b7 Fix whitespace 2024-10-08 22:18:58 +09:00
Kijin Sung
b438666ea7 Validate required and strict extra vars on document insert and update 2024-10-08 22:17:00 +09:00
Kijin Sung
f81c296a90 Fix #1467 allow default value in textarea extra vars 2024-10-08 21:59:57 +09:00
Kijin Sung
d237d9aabb Fix error when $selected_var is null 2024-10-08 21:59:28 +09:00
Kijin Sung
782df3a42e Implement options and default value in select/checkbox/radio extra vars 2024-10-08 21:57:59 +09:00
Kijin Sung
db4103b732 Implement is_strict and options fields 2024-10-08 21:46:56 +09:00
Kijin Sung
8fd72747fc Add is_strict and options columns to document_extra_keys table 2024-10-08 21:08:09 +09:00
Kijin Sung
8540140f51 Fix missing debug info when COUNT(*) query fails 2024-10-08 17:36:23 +09:00
Kijin Sung
b318e70fdf Allow calling setFilesValid() with specific list of file_srl 2024-10-08 15:26:43 +09:00
Kijin Sung
2ecb12430e Add file_srl condition to updateFileValid query 2024-10-08 15:25:10 +09:00
Kijin Sung
a4cfad0f03 Change <br> to proper LF character in login error message 2024-10-08 12:58:13 +09:00
Kijin Sung
4194021a04 Try Ubuntu 22.04 for Github CI 2024-10-07 22:53:11 +09:00
Kijin Sung
290ee1b0e8 Fix 404 when there is a slash after the document URL (XE allowed this) 2024-10-07 22:40:25 +09:00
Kijin Sung
6c07ce75e6 Make upload_target_type hint compatible with old 3-letter shortcuts 2024-10-07 22:38:53 +09:00
Kijin Sung
798733cf11 Fix incorrect type in doc comment 2024-10-07 22:36:43 +09:00
Kijin Sung
ef0ef45303 Allow filtering file list by upload target type 2024-10-07 22:35:50 +09:00
Kijin Sung
c0ddc46f46 Remove unnecessary object juggling in recordLoginError() 2024-10-07 22:24:22 +09:00
Kijin Sung
59115fd028 Prevent member_count_history from becoming too large 2024-10-07 22:22:48 +09:00
Kijin Sung
75a8184e59 Remove "Delete" button from installed addon, layout, module, and widget lists 2024-10-07 22:17:54 +09:00
Kijin Sung
405b047054 Add unit tests for new robots 2024-10-07 22:06:46 +09:00
Kijin Sung
ee3916670e Add meta-externalagent, GoogleOther, etc. to robot list 2024-10-07 22:04:02 +09:00
Kijin Sung
4abec2dfeb Enable skip_bottom_list_for_robot by default 2024-10-07 21:56:15 +09:00
Kijin Sung
bee30c0c40 Fix #2410 add "Delete" button to krzip search form 2024-10-07 21:52:42 +09:00
Kijin Sung
123a83cbd8 Fix #2411 misalignment when member address is empty 2024-10-07 21:31:26 +09:00
Kijin Sung
fd3029e834 Fix #2409 undefined property in member.view.php 2024-10-07 21:10:11 +09:00
Kijin Sung
18fb48e457 Automatically remove extra hyphens in SEO title 2024-10-07 21:08:47 +09:00
Kijin Sung
fc86ae24de Fix #2407 support $CATEGORY in document title SEO 2024-10-07 21:08:27 +09:00